What Is a Chemical Defoamer?
A chemical defoamer is a compound especially developed to eliminate the development or lower of foam in numerous commercial processes. Frothing can interfere with production effectiveness, influencing the top quality and performance of products in industries such as food and drink, drugs, and wastewater treatment. Defoamers are essential in these applications, as excessive foam can bring about functional obstacles, such as overflow, lowered blending performance, and prevented warm transfer.
These representatives usually contain a combination of surfactants, oils, and various other additives that work to undercut the foam structure. They are designed to swiftly migrate to the foam's surface, effectively breaking the surface tension and permitting for the collapse of bubbles. The option of an appropriate defoamer is important, as different solutions may be tailored for particular procedures or sorts of foam (Chemical Defoamer). Aspects such as compatibility with various other active ingredients, temperature level security, and the desired application play a significant duty in the effectiveness of a defoamer.
Mechanisms of Defoaming Action
The mechanisms of defoaming activity involve complex communications between the defoamer and the foam structure. At the core of this procedure is the decrease of surface tension at the interface of the liquid and gas phases. When a defoamer is presented to a frothing system, it migrates quickly to the surface area of the foam bubbles, displacing the stabilizing representatives that add to foam stability. This variation compromises the foam framework, bring about bubble coalescence.
As smaller sized bubbles combine right into larger ones, the total security of the foam decreases. Furthermore, specific defoamers might contain hydrophobic elements that boost their capability to undercut the foam by producing an obstacle that hinders bubble formation. This dual activity-- surface area tension reduction and destabilization-- enables a much more effective failure of foam.

Additionally, the viscosity and spreading features of the defoamer play vital duties in its efficiency. A well-formulated defoamer will make sure fast movement and optimal performance, minimizing foam formation throughout industrial processes. By understanding these mechanisms, industries can much better select and use chemical defoamers to enhance functional efficiency and product high quality.
Types of Chemical Defoamers
Chemical defoamers can be categorized right into a number of types, each tailored to certain applications and foam difficulties. The primary categories include silicone-based, non-silicone-based, and powder defoamers.
Silicone-based defoamers are very effective as a result of their capability to spread rapidly across fluid surfaces. They give superb foam suppression and stability, making them ideal for numerous industrial applications, including coverings and adhesives. Non-silicone-based defoamers, on the other hand, frequently depend on organic compounds like fats or esters. These are particularly preferred in food and drink industries as a result of their low poisoning and governing compliance.
Powder defoamers contain strong bits that can be added to dry procedures or solutions. They are commonly used in processes where liquid defoamers might not be efficient, offering a special service for particular applications, such as in the production of specific kinds of powders or plastics.

Applications in Industrial Processes

In the food and beverage market, defoamers are critical during the manufacturing of juices, beers, and milk products, where too much foam can prevent mixing and filtration procedures. By minimizing foam formation, defoamers click this site aid maintain constant item high quality and enhance processing times.
In pharmaceuticals, the existence of foam throughout the mixing and formula of medications can impact dosage accuracy and item security. Defoamers guarantee smooth procedures, therefore assisting in the production of top notch pharmaceuticals.
Wastewater therapy centers additionally count on defoamers to control frothing in aeration containers, which can otherwise minimize treatment effectiveness and make complex sludge handling. By successfully taking care of foam, these chemicals enhance the total efficiency of treatment procedures and add to regulatory compliance.
